[PATCH v3 05/34] c6x: mm: Add p?d_large() definitions

From: Steven Price
Date: Wed Feb 27 2019 - 12:06:50 EST


walk_page_range() is going to be allowed to walk page tables other than
those of user space. For this it needs to know when it has reached a
'leaf' entry in the page tables. This information is provided by the
p?d_large() functions/macros.

For c6x there's no MMU so there's never a large page, so just add stubs.
